Adults In the universal tooth numbering system, tooth number 1 is the patient's upper right third molar, on the right side of the mouth in the upper (maxillary) jaw. Numbering of teeth continues along the upper teeth toward the front and across to the last molar tooth back on the top left side (number 16).

Teeth numbers 1 - 16 are on the upper jaw, also known as the maxillary arch. Teeth number 17 up to teeth number 32 are in the lower jaw, also known as the mandibular arch. Key terms. Deciduous teeth: Primary or 'baby' teeth that erupt (that is, become visible in the mouth) during infancy. A child usually has 20 deciduous teeth. Permanent teeth: Secondary or 'adult' teeth that start to erupt at around 6 years of age. A person usually has 32 permanent teeth. Dental caries: A disease process that can lead to cavities (small holes) in the tooth structure.

Most adults have 32 permanent teeth, including eight incisors, four canines, eight premolars and 12 molars. What are teeth? Your teeth play a big role in digestion. They cut and crush foods, making them easier to swallow. Though they look more like bones, teeth are actually ectodermal organs.

The Universal Numbering System, sometimes called the "American System", is a dental notation system commonly used in the United States. [1] [2] Most of the rest of the world uses the FDI World Dental Federation notation, accepted as an international standard by the International Standards Organization as ISO 3950. [3]
